What would your reaction be if your gym/staff was called out on someone's Facebook page? Would you respond with a snarky comeback or just ignore it?

What if the person calling your gym/staff out was a staff member of another local gym?
 
What would your reaction be if your gym/staff was called out on someone's Facebook page? Would you respond with a snarky comeback or just ignore it?

What if the person calling your gym/staff out was a staff member of another local gym?

I'd personally ignore it. No good can come of getting into a Facebook/Twitter war.

If the gym management wants to respond to the comments, that's their prerogative.
 
Being on here for a long time I will tell you that responding harshly rarely ever works like you think it will. Ignoring something usually makes it go away faster and in rare cases would I ever respond.
 
If they have facts wrong, then I would say something. Otherwise, I would just let it go. It'll only add fuel to the fire.
 
Ignore...for people like that...it’s worse than anything snarky you can say plus...it is better to stay quiet and be thought a fool than open your mouth and remove all doubt.....:) I am sure they aren’t worth it and smart people will think them classless!
